Heroes Drop Bowsers, 4-2
|
The Columbus Bowsers were defeated, 4-2, by the Pueblo Heroes at Heroes Ballpark, even though Gil Carroll pitched well for Columbus. Jon Caruso got the win, improving to 7-4. He pitched 6.2 innings, giving up 9 hits and 2 runs, while striking out 4 and walking 1. Picking up the save was 24-year old right-handed pitcher Nick Ashworth.
Nate Cobb had a big 2-run home run for the Heroes in the bottom of the second inning. With Pueblo trailing 1-0 and a runner on 1st, he sized up a slider from 19-year old right-handed pitcher Gil Carroll and punished it. The result was his 2nd home run of the season, which put the Heroes on top, 2-1.
"Say want you want about this team, they play nine innings hard," said Pueblo manager Jeremiah Simpson.
Pueblo now owns a record of 75-38.
